Two drivers have miraculously escaped serious injury after a terrifying crash on the Sunshine Coast.

The Sunshine Motorway crash at Mountain Creek occurred at 8.05pm, Thursday, July 24 and involved two vehicles, a Queensland Police Service spokeswoman said.

Two people were taken to Sunshine Coast University Hospital in a stable condition with back pain, a Queensland Ambulance Service spokeswoman said.

One fire crew attended the crash, which occurred at an off ramp but there were no entrapments, a Queensland Fire Department spokesman said.
